Instinct and Craft

Iai is a sushi kappo restaurant in Quezon City where instinct meets culinary craft. The name draws from iaido, a Japanese martial art centered on awareness and keen responsiveness — a philosophy that mirrors chef Bruce Ricketts' spontaneous cooking style. The result is a dinner-only omakase experience that weaves together Filipino, global, and seasonal Japanese ingredients using precise Japanese techniques.

The restaurant earned a Michelin Recommended distinction in 2026, a nod to its dedication to craftsmanship and the singular vision of chef Bruce.

A Menu in Motion

Iai offers three omakase formats, each driven by seasonality and the chef's off-the-cuff approach. The kappo omakase is a shorter, eight-course menu without sushi, falling somewhere between formal kaiseki and casual izakaya. The sushi omakase begins with seasonal appetizers, followed by six to seven pieces of nigiri, a meat course, and dessert — best experienced at the chef's counter for direct interaction with chef Bruce. For those seeking a deeper exploration, the premium omakase features 16 to 18 dishes with an extended nigiri course, available by advance request.

This Filipino-Japanese cuisine is anything but static. Ingredients change with the seasons, and chef Bruce's instincts guide each course, making every visit distinct.

The Chef's Counter

The restaurant seats just ten guests at the chef's counter for sushi omakase, with additional tables in the main dining area and a private room for kappo seatings. Staggered dinner seatings ensure an intimate pace, and the space — air-conditioned and pet-friendly — keeps the focus on the food and the interaction between chef and guest. A notable sake list and wine pairings complement the meal, though the real draw is watching chef Bruce work, his movements as deliberate as the philosophy that names the restaurant.
